Output 56805c27080161df10ae40da68efd1313e99bd30ebf72d81749bfbbd52bab3e7: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 832fb186f84f6a33855da1674b4d9c9c8b4ffda4 OP_EQUAL
address
3DefaURZ2BPnpfFyNXekUNxn3NdronyeA7
transaction
56805c27080161df10ae40da68efd1313e99bd30ebf72d81749bfbbd52bab3e7
spent
true